Zeotech (ASX:ZEO) has received a cash refund of AU$960,762 from its 2025 research and development (R&D) tax incentive claim, according to a Friday filing with the Australian bourse.
The refund supports the company's work on high-reactivity metakaolin for low-carbon cement, proprietary mineral processing for sustainable zeolite production, and innovative methane emissions control technologies, per the filing.
The company also fully repaid its AU$1 million R&D loan, originally arranged in March, on Oct. 31 using cash on hand, the filing added.
